微信公众号支付报错:当前的url未注册解决方法(百分百解决不含糊)
解决微信公众号支付报错:当前的url未注册
在微信公众号中,点击支付按钮出现“当前页面的URL未注册”的提示,这是因为微信官方对支付相关信息进行了更新和调整。下面我们将详细描述如何解决这个问题。
背景
2017年8月1日,微信官方把关于支付的信息转移到了商户平台:公众平台微信支付公众号支付授权目录、扫码支付回调URL等相关信息都已经更新到新的位置。因此,我们需要按照最新的规范来配置和使用微信公众号支付功能。
解决方法
1. 检查是否已注册支付URL
首先,确保你已经在商户平台中注册了支付相关的URL。具体步骤如下:
* 登录商户平台( 点击左侧菜单中的“公众平台”选项* 在“公众平台微信支付”页面,确保已经配置了支付授权目录和扫码支付回调URL2. 更新支付URL
如果你发现注册的支付URL不正确或过期,请立即更新到最新的URL。具体步骤如下:
* 登录商户平台( 点击左侧菜单中的“公众平台”选项* 在“公众平台微信支付”页面,点击“编辑”按钮,更新支付授权目录和扫码支付回调URL3. 检查H5页面配置
确保你的H5页面已经正确配置了微信公众号支付相关的信息。具体步骤如下:
* 检查H5页面的JS代码中是否已引入微信公众号支付SDK* 确保H5页面的URL已经注册在商户平台中4. 测试支付功能
最后,测试一下你的H5页面中的支付功能。点击支付按钮,如果出现“当前页面的URL未注册”的提示,请检查上述步骤并重新配置。
注意事项
* 微信官方对支付相关信息进行了更新和调整,因此需要按照最新的规范来配置和使用微信公众号支付功能。
* 如果你发现任何问题或疑问,请及时联系微信官方客服人员获取帮助。
* 本文仅提供一般性的解决方法,具体情况可能需要根据实际需求进行调整。
通过以上步骤,你应该能够解决微信公众号支付报错:当前的url未注册的问题。